自定义网页App生成是通过将您的网站或网页内容打包成一个独立的应用程序,无论是在桌面操作系统还是移动设备上。在这个过程中,可以对App的界面和功能进行定制。这篇文章将为您介绍Web App生成的基本原理和详细介绍。
原理:
1. 将网站内容打包:自定义网页App生成的第一步是将您的网站内容(HTML、CSS、JavaScript等文件)打包到一个独立的应用程序中。这通常意味着将所有的资源文件存储在本地,而不是从网络上加载。
这可以提高载入速度、降低对网络的依赖(允许在离线状态下使用)以及提高用户体验。
2. 使用Web视图渲染网页内容:生成的App会使用一个基于浏览器内核(如WebKit或Blink)的Web视图组件来呈现您的网站内容。Web视图允许您在原生应用程序中显示和处理HTML、JavaScript和CSS。这确保了您的Web App的显示和功能与在桌面或移动浏览器中相同。
3. 添加原生功能:生成的App可以使用平台特定的API,比如获取设备信息、使用设备摄像头等功能。这允许您利用原生应用程序的优势,为用户提供更丰富的功能和体验。
详细介绍:
1. 选择一个合适的框架:要创建一个自定义的网页App,首先需要选择一个合适的框架。有多个流行的框架可以选择,如Apache Cordova(前身为PhoneGap)、Electron等。这些框架允许您使用Web技术(HTML、CSS和JavaScript)创建跨平台应用程序,包括桌面和移动设备。
2. 设计和调整界面:在创建Web App时,您需要调整网站的设计和布局,使其适应移动或桌面设备的尺寸和分辨率。这可能包括处理触摸事件、优化图片大小和分辨率等。
3. 引入程序图标和启动画面:自定义网页App通常需要为不同的设备提供独特的程序图标和启动画面,以增强用户的体验。
4. 编写代码和集成原生功能:根据选择的框架,您需要编写代码将网站内容打包成一个应用程序,并添加所需的原生功能。这可能包括使用设备API、集成第三方服务等。
5. 测试和调试:在开发过程中,需要不断测试和调试您的应用程序,以确保其在各种设备和操作系统上正常工作。
6. 发布和分发:最后,您需要将生成的Web App发布到不同的应用商店或分发渠道,以便用户可以轻松地下载和安装。
总之,自定义网页App生成涉及将现有的网站内容和功能打包成一个独立的应用程序,为用户提供一个更好的体验。通过选择合适的框架、设计和优化界面以及集成原生功能,您可以轻松地将自己的网站转换为一个功能丰富、易于使用的App。